Lounge / Diner (6.58m x 3.15m)
A spacious and versatile lounge/diner offering excellent proportions, ideal for both relaxing and entertaining. The room is filled with natural light via large sliding patio doors to the rear, creating a bright and airy feel while providing direct access to the garden.
The lounge area is centred around a feature fireplace, adding character and a focal point to the space, while the generous layout allows for a variety of seating arrangements. To the rear, there is ample space for a full dining set, making it perfect for family meals or hosting guests.
Finished with neutral décor throughout, the room offers fantastic potential for modernisation and personalisation, creating a superb opportunity to tailor the space to individual tastes.
Kitchen (3.25m x 2.95m)
A well-proportioned kitchen fitted with a range of modern wall and base units, providing ample storage and worktop space. The layout is practical and functional, ideal for everyday cooking and appliances.
A large window to the rear allows for plenty of natural light, creating a bright and airy feel while offering a pleasant outlook. The kitchen benefits from an integrated oven with electric hob and extractor above, stainless steel sink and drainer, along with space for a freestanding fridge and washing machine.
There is also additional potential for storage or utility use, with space to accommodate a further fridge/freezer if required. Direct access to the rear of the property adds further convenience, and the overall space offers excellent scope for modernisation or personalisation to suit individual tastes.
Bedroom One (4.06m x 3.15m)
A generously sized principal bedroom offering excellent proportions and a bright, airy feel. The room benefits from a large window allowing plenty of natural light, creating a comfortable and inviting space.
Finished with neutral décor, the bedroom provides ample space for a king-size bed along with additional bedroom furniture, with plenty of room for wardrobes, drawers and dressing areas.
Well-proportioned and versatile, this room offers fantastic potential for personalisation, making it an ideal main bedroom suited to a range of lifestyles.
Bedroom Two (3.76m x 2.97m)
A spacious and well-proportioned bedroom offering a bright and airy feel, enhanced by a large window allowing plenty of natural light to fill the room.
Finished in neutral tones with soft carpeting underfoot, the space provides excellent versatility with ample room for a double bed and a full range of bedroom furniture, including wardrobes, drawers and dressing space.
Well laid out and generous in size, this room offers a comfortable and inviting retreat, ideal for modern family living.
Bathroom (2.18m x 1.73m)
A functional family bathroom fitted with a three-piece suite comprising a panelled bath with shower over, pedestal wash hand basin and low-level WC.
The room is fully tiled, providing a practical and low-maintenance finish, and benefits from a frosted window allowing natural light while maintaining privacy. An electric shower is installed over the bath, offering convenience for everyday use.
While the space is perfectly serviceable, it presents an excellent opportunity for modernisation, allowing buyers to update to their own taste and style.
Front Garden
A well-maintained east-facing front garden providing an attractive and welcoming approach to the property. The garden is predominantly laid to lawn, complemented by neatly trimmed hedging and established shrubs, creating a pleasant green outlook and a good degree of privacy.
A gated driveway runs alongside the property, providing off-road parking for up to four vehicles and leading to a detached garage at the rear. The frontage enjoys morning sunlight and presents a tidy, low-maintenance outdoor space, combining both practicality and kerb appeal.
Rear Garden (15.16m x 8.99m)
A generously sized west-facing front garden, offering a pleasant outdoor space that enjoys afternoon and evening sunlight. The garden is mainly laid to lawn, bordered by a variety of established plants, shrubs and mature trees, creating a green and private setting.
A paved patio area provides an ideal space for outdoor seating and relaxation, with pathways leading through the garden and adding to its practicality. The space also offers scope for further landscaping or personalisation, making it well suited to a range of uses.
Overall, this is a well-proportioned and versatile garden, perfect for enjoying throughout the warmer months.
Parking - Driveway
A substantial driveway providing off-road parking for up to four vehicles, extending alongside the property and leading to a detached garage. The driveway is well maintained and offers excellent practicality for households with multiple vehicles or visitors.
In addition to its generous parking capacity, the driveway provides convenient access to the garage, ideal for secure parking or additional storage. This is a highly functional feature that enhances both accessibility and everyday convenience.
Parking - Garage
A practical and well-sized garage fitted with an up-and-over door, providing secure off-road parking or versatile storage space. The garage benefits from power and lighting, making it suitable for a range of uses including a workshop or additional utility area.
The space also houses the oil tank for the property’s oil-fired central heating system, neatly positioned to maximise the remaining usable area. A useful and functional addition to the property, offering both convenience and flexibility.
